Question 100826: The 1st year Dr. Smith production in gross sales was $427,654.29 the second year his gross production sales came in less at $281,206.14. What percentage was Dr. Smith's gross production down from the 1st to the 2nd year.
Answer by edjones(8007)   (Show Source): You can put this solution on YOUR website!
427,654.29 - 281,206.14 = 146448.15
146448.15/427654.29=.3424=34.24% production down
